Anyone have any insight on Angel Cove, Cypress Ridge or Crystal Lake?
I know it doesn't help you any since you already got a place, but just for anyone else looking...
I filled out an application at Cypress Ridge, it was kinda sketch but I ignored it at first. Got all the way to signing the lease. Then my parents called and said I might not want to live there after hearing about a meth lab explosion there this past winter. I was this close to living next to Walter White. A lot of the places on West Fairfield over there are similarly sketchy. Best bet is a gated place like Crestview @ Oakleigh or Cordova. I'm at Kings Mill, and it's pretty sweet, except the commute is killer, so unless you're looking for Whiting right after, it might not be ideal.

Thread resurrection time. Anybody have a favorite vet for their dog in the area? I have looked at other online reviews and found the East Hill Animal Hospital and the Hillman Veterinary Clinic have the best ratings. Has anybody had a poor experience with either one, or an awesome experience elsewhere?

Thanks.
 

VTFlyer

Active Member
I used East Hill. I really liked the staff and facilities, they have separate full service grooming and boarding for large and small dogs. I used them quite frequently unfortunately because my dog has epilepsy. Compared to other vets I had been to they were a little more pricey for visits and overnight boarding. Over all, I would give them a great rating - only down side is the costs which shouldn't be too much of a killer if you are only taking your animals in a couple times a year.
